Colors

Color is a foundational element in any design system. It defines the visual identity, sets the tone of the user experience, and enhances usability. A well-structured color system ensures consistency, accessibility, and scalability across products and platforms.

Neutral

Commonly used for typography, backgrounds, and interface elements to provide contrast and emphasis while maintaining a clean and elegant aesthetic.

Semantic

Info

Highlight important information, draw attention to key details, and guide users' focus.
